Which of the following statements best describes a G protein? All G proteins
Correct Answer: Are associated with cellular membranes
Description: G proteins are membrane proteins that act as transducers by passing the signal conveyed to a receptor, a hormone, to an enzyme that is located inside the membrane. This enzyme then alters the concentration of a second messenger, which induces the required intracellular response. There are many different types of G proteins; the primary difference among them is found in the a subunit, rather than the or the y subunits. G proteins play an impoant role in signal amplification because one receptor can activate several G proteins, which in turn effects the activity of many enzymes, such as adenylate cyclase or phospholipase C. These G proteins are divided into three major groups defined by their effect. Gs proteins activate adenylate cyclase, raising cyclic adenosine monophosphate (cAMP) levels; and Gp proteins activate phosphalipase C, liberating inositol triphosphate and diacylgylcerol.
